Discover the power of @emberapi, a versatile web development framework.

Introduction

In the quick-paced global of web development, developers are continuously looking for tools and frameworks which can streamline their workflow, enhance productiveness, and deliver wonderful effects. One such device that has gained sizeable popularity among builders is @emberapi. In this article, we can discover what @emberapi is all about, its benefits, key functions, and its effect on the web improvement industry.

What is @emberapi and the way does it work?

@emberapi is an open-source JavaScript framework that follows the Model-View-ViewModel (MVVM) architectural sample. It offers developers a fixed of gear and conventions to build ambitious net programs conveniently. @emberapi’s core precept revolves around developer productiveness, maintainability, and scalability.

The framework leverages the strength of Ember.Js, a front-end JavaScript framework, and combines it with an intuitive API design. It gives a complete set of libraries and equipment that permit developers to create wealthy, interactive net applications.

How @emberapi improves the performance of web development

@emberapi contains numerous functions and functionalities that contribute to improving the performance of net improvement:

H1: Convention over Configuration

@emberapi follows the principle of “conference over configuration.” It affords sensible defaults and conventions, lowering the need for vast configuration. Developers can awareness of constructing their utility with common sense rather than spending time on repetitive setup tasks.

H2: Data Binding and Computed Properties

@emberapi’s two-manner information binding permits changes in a single part of the software to routinely replicate in other related components. Computed properties similarly enhance this functionality via automatically recalculating and updating the records when the underlying dependencies exchange.

Comparison of @emberapi with other web improvement frameworks

While there are several net development frameworks to be had, @emberapi sticks out in terms of its features and benefits. Let’s examine @emberapi with some popular frameworks:

@emberapi: Revolutionizing Web Development

H2: @emberapi vs. React

@emberapi gives a conference-based total approach, making it simpler to get started and preserving consistency. React, on the other hand, offers a greater flexible and element-centric method. Both frameworks excel in different situations, and the choice depends on the particular assignment requirements and developer alternatives.

H2: @emberapi vs. Angular

@emberapi and Angular have comparable standards, such as -way records binding and thing-based totally architecture. However, @emberapi makes a specialty of simplicity, conference over configuration, and developer productiveness, even as Angular offers a more complete environment and advanced capabilities.

H2: @emberapi vs. Vue.Js

@emberapi and Vue.Js share similarities in terms of simplicity and simplicity of use. However, @emberapi’s robust conventions and emphasis on developer productiveness differentiate it from Vue.Js. Vue.Js is thought of for its flexibility and slow adoption approach.

The Future of @emberapi and its Role within the web improvement industry

@emberapi has established itself as a reliable and effective framework for web improvement. Its active network and non-stop improvement make certain its future boom and improvement. As web technology evolve, @emberapi will adapt to satisfy the converting needs of builders and maintain to play a massive role in the internet improvement enterprise.

@emberapi: Revolutionizing Web Development

How to get began with @emberapi

To begin working with @emberapi, follow the steps:

  1. Install Node.Js and npm (Node Package Manager) to your machine.
  1. Open the terminal and run the following command to put in Ember CLI globally: npm installation -g ember-cli.
  1. Create a new @emberapi undertaking using Ember CLI: ember new my-app.
  1. Navigate to the venture directory: cd my-app.
  1. Start the improvement server: ember serve.
  1. Open your internet browser and go to http://localhost:4200 to peer your @emberapi application walking.

Case research and fulfillment testimonies of agencies using @emberapi

Several corporations have executed high-quality effects with the usage of @emberapi. Here are some case research and fulfillment testimonies:

Conclusion

@emberapi has emerged as a powerful framework for net improvement, empowering builders to create bold and scalable packages. Its consciousness of convention over configuration, developer productiveness, and maintainability units it apart from other frameworks. By leveraging @emberapi’s features, builders can streamline their workflow, decorate performance, and supply excellent outcomes. With a supportive network and a significant ecosystem of assets, @emberapi maintains to form the destiny of web development.

FAQs

Q1: Is @emberapi appropriate for small tasks or only for big-scale applications?

@emberapi is suitable for projects of all sizes. While it excels in dealing with big-scale applications, its conventions and shape can benefit small tasks as properly. Developers can leverage @emberapi’s productiveness capabilities and organized codebase to construct scalable and maintainable packages, irrespective of project length.

Q2: Can I use @emberapi with different frontend frameworks or libraries?

Yes, @emberapi may be used with different front-end frameworks or libraries. Its architecture allows for flexibility and interoperability. You can integrate @emberapi with libraries like Redux or frameworks like React to leverage unique functionalities and combine the strengths of various technologies. However, it is vital to cautiously recall the combination method and ensure compatibility among the frameworks to avoid conflicts and performance troubles.

Q3: What sort of support does @emberapi provide for cell app improvement?

Q1: Is @emberapi appropriate for small tasks or only for big-scale applications?
@emberapi is suitable for projects of all sizes. While it excels in dealing with big-scale applications, its conventions and shape can benefit small tasks as properly. Developers can leverage @emberapi’s productiveness capabilities and organized codebase to construct scalable and maintainable packages, irrespective of project length.
Q2: Can I use @emberapi with different frontend frameworks or libraries?
Yes, @emberapi may be used with different front-end frameworks or libraries. Its architecture allows for flexibility and interoperability. You can integrate @emberapi with libraries like Redux or frameworks like React to leverage unique functionalities and combine the strengths of various technologies. However, it is vital to cautiously recall the combination method and ensure compatibility among the frameworks to avoid conflicts and performance troubles.

Q4: Is @emberapi appropriate for SEO-pleasant applications?

Yes, @emberapi is nicely suited for growing search engine optimization-friendly packages. It provides server-facet rendering (SSR) competencies, permitting serps to crawl and index the content material of your utility. Additionally, @emberapi offers capabilities like meta tags, dynamic routing, and an automated era of sitemaps, which aid in optimizing the visibility and searchability of your software.

Q5: How regularly is @emberapi updated, and how can I live up to date with today’s releases?

@emberapi follows an everyday launch timetable and gets updated periodically. You can stay up to date utilizing visiting the official @emberapi internet site, checking the release notes, and following the community forums and social media channels. The @emberapi network is energetic and supportive, and they often share data about modern-day updates, malicious program fixes, and new functions.

Avatar
Jonas Bronck is the pseudonym under which we publish and manage the content and operations of The Bronx Daily.™ | Bronx.com - the largest daily news publication in the borough of "the" Bronx with over 1.5 million annual readers. Publishing under the alias Jonas Bronck is our humble way of paying tribute to the person, whose name lives on in the name of our beloved borough.